• 카테고리

    질문 & 답변
  • 세부 분야

    알고리즘 · 자료구조

  • 해결 여부

    미해결

replaceAll을 이용해서 풀어도 괜찮을까요??

21.08.23 11:40 작성 조회수 148

0

안녕하세요 강사님!

이전 강의에서 배운  replaceAll 을 이용해서 푸는 방법은

강의에서 알려주신 방법보다 덜 효율적인지 궁금합니다!

public class Main {

   public int solution(String str){
      int answer = 0;
      
      str = str.toUpperCase().replaceAll("[A-Z]", "").replaceAll("[a-z]", "");

      answer = Integer.parseInt(str);

      return answer;
   }

   public static void main(String[] args) {
      Main T = new Main();
      Scanner sc = new Scanner(System.in);
      String str = sc.nextLine();
      System.out.println(T.solution(str));
   }

}

답변 1

답변을 작성해보세요.

0

안녕하세요^^

잘 하신 코드입니다. 좋은데요^^